Fintern launches consumer lending driven by AI and Open Banking

Stockwood Strategy

The UK consumer lending market is worth £160bn, yet over 15 million people in the UK are denied access to affordable loans. These people are resorting to unsustainable means including high-cost lenders and buy-now-pay-later schemes to manage their lives. Today, digital consumer lender Fintern has launched to radically transform the financial well-being of people with an innovative and sustainable lending approach that goes beyond traditional credit scoring and puts affordability first. Fintern’s next generation credit technology bypasses credit scores in making lending decisions, focusing instead on affordability. Fintern builds relationships with customers helping them to understand how much they really need, how much they can afford to take on, and how they will repay. Fintern integrates its AI platform with Open Banking* to smartly connect the dots in consumers’ banking data enabling Fintern to obtain the most accurate view of borrowers’ affordability and spending behaviour using real time transaction information. Gerald Chappell, CEO and co-founder of Fintern commented: “Fintern will help people to really understand what is affordable for them, rather than offering yet another faceless transactional process. Currently, lenders either lend money or don’t, and then don’t engage with the borrower again until the loan terms ends or payments are missed. “Our success as a lender lies in the ability of our customers to repay their loans. Our AI-powered technology helps us and all our customers to understand their finances in a deeper, more hands-on way than ever before. This approach allows us to increase approval rates, lower APRs and empower our customers to make the best and most responsible borrowing decisions for them.” The approach of banks to personal lending inappropriately results in “computer says no” answers for millions every year. While traditional behavioural credit scoring (the industry’s approach for credit decisioning) works well to separate the highest quality customers from the lowest, it performs poorly in differentiating risk among the majority of people. Often the consumers hardest hit are those who have had historical blips in their credit records or, for example, those people who are new to credit or have moved countries. Dr. Michelle He, COO and co-founder of Fintern added: “We will be closer to our customers than incumbent lenders can ever be, and this will differentiate us in the marketplace. Intelligently integrating AI and Open Banking data disrupts credit decisioning for the better of all customers. Doing it well requires the right experience. Data and technology are Fintern’s bread and butter. We have an amazing team with extensive experience in digital lending and credit analytics. They are customer obsessed and have made the Fintern App a unique experience.” Looking ahead, Gerald Chappell added: “As we emerge from the Covid-19 pandemic, Fintern is needed now more than ever. While many existing lenders are reducing credit supply given the shock to their existing portfolios, Fintern uses high frequency transaction data to understand consumers’ real time financial circumstances and lend responsibly. Over the next 4-5 years, we intend to rapidly grow in the UK building a £1bn loan book alongside broadening our product range and considering expansion to other geographies.” Fintern received its FCA authorisation as a regulated consumer credit lender in February 2021. The co-founders have built an exceptional team that includes credit experts with over 100 years’ experience in finance and technology. Ends * Open Banking regulation requires UK banks to open up customer transaction data in a secure and standardised form, which means the third party providers have access to consumer data from banks via APIs. While the UK is leading globally on Open Banking, adoption is under way in 35 economies. Introducing: Generation Collection

Generation Collection

Generation Collection is proud to announce their official brand launch, and introduce their premier collection of investment grade, sustainable jewelry. Generation Collection is investment grade, 24 karat gold jewelry, made in the US from recycled metals that cut 99% of the environmental pollution. Created out of a desire to do good for people and the planet, Generation is the first sustainable investment jewelry in the US, intentionally built on a circular economy premise. Generation jewelry is a 0 carbon investment. The company is focused on driving change by:​ Turning waste into Gold. Reducing pollution through circular gold. Goal: Impact for Generations. Making jewelry an appreciating asset. Offering women an opportunity to invest in an appreciating asset. Goal: Wealth for Generations. CHALLENGING THE STATUS QUO The fashion industry is the 2nd largest global polluter, only after petroleum, and responsible for 10% of emissions. Every day, the world purchases ~1Billion worth of jewelry. Using recycled gold that cuts 99% of the pollution of mined gold, we could decarbonize nearly 2% the entire fashion industry. Every year the world spends $300B on jewelry. $100B of that is spent in Asia on high-carat jewelry. By contrast, most US jewelry is crafted from 14K (58% gold), 18K (75% gold) or, at best, 22K (92%) gold and loses most of its value the moment it's purchased. US jewelry today is a depreciating asset. Boryana Straubel would like to see that changed. “2020 was eye-opening. I asked myself what the products of the future look like? The Covid-19 crisis halted most sustainability investments while the price of gold skyrocketed. People still think that sustainability and financial returns are at odds. The products of the future need to be both sustainable and financially beneficial for people. Recycled 24k gold is just that.” – Boryana Straubel, Founder WHY 24 KARAT? 74% of women still don’t invest. Worrying about women’s financial health is important to Boryana Straubel, founder and Chief Executive Officer of Generation. Born in a small Bulgarian town and raised by a single mother, from a very young age, the value of hard work was instilled in Boryana. When she graduated high school as class valedictorian in 2000, her mother gave her the gift of a lifetime: a 30-gram, 24-karat gold necklace. This gift, which required years of saving and sacrifice to buy, became Boryana’s most prized possession. Gifting gold to a child in Bulgaria is the equivalent of providing them with an investment account; it is a functional gift, a beacon of hope and a promise of a brighter future. The price of gold that summer was $280/troy ounce (31 grams). 20 years later, that same necklace is now worth $1,900 – an appreciation of 580%. The S&P 500 appreciated 160% over that time. Not only was this necklace a symbol of accomplishment and a mother’s love, it also delivered an important life lesson to Boryana: the value of appreciating assets. Thus, the intention for Generation Collection was born. With the launch of Generation investment-grade jewelry, Boryana aspires to help more families accrue wealth, while celebrating life's most meaningful accomplishments. She married this mission with her belief in driving positive environmental change. This directly ties back to her work at The Straubel Foundation, where she focuses on impact investing in innovative early-stage ventures that help accelerate the transition to a more environmentally sustainable future. Generation’s collection of investment rings, pendants, earrings, necklaces and bracelets are crafted using only investment grade, recycled 24 karat gold, platinum and silver. The jewelry is priced dynamically, based on the metal commodity market price and provides sustainability statistics for each piece. Unlike gold bars and coins, Generation’s investment jewelry is a functional investment: it can be worn while it appreciates in value. Generation Collection uses upcycled e-waste and scrap gold – turning waste into value. This sourcing method significantly reduces energy, water and carbon dioxide. Mining gold from electronic waste has 50x more yield than from natural ores. One single gram of recycled gold saves 680 liters of water. One gram of mined gold causes 36,451 grams of CO2 emissions, compared to 3.62 grams of recycled gold. The energy savings from one gram of recycled gold are equivalent to 5,860 cell phone charges. That's almost 16 years of charging. A small 8 gram recycled gold ring offsets 128 years of phone charging. Generation’s recycled metals are also completely circular which means they can feed their own (and other companies) metal supply chains for unlimited cycles. Prioritizing sustainability, Generation aims to not only be a carbon neutral business but provide customers with the opportunity to help sequester carbon for centuries by offering the option to plant trees with every purchase. Cityneon to Tour Egyptian National Treasures Globally - Ramses The Great and the Gold of the Pharaohs

Media Outreach

Titled " Ramses The Great and the Gold of the Pharaohs", this spectacular exhibition will feature 183 rare Egyptian artefacts; the largest collection of artefacts on Ramses II to ever leave Egypt The exhibition was approved by the Egyptian Cabinet and the decree was signed by Egypt's Prime Minister Mostafa Madbouly in December 2020 Supported by Egypt's Ministry of Tourism and Antiquities, the world-class Houston Museum of Natural Science will launch the exhibition with the support of World Heritage Exhibitions this November in Houston, followed by 4 other major cities Strong historical track record with the previous Ramses II exhibition held in 1986 that sold a record of about 5 million tickets This exhibition follows the recent announcement of Cityneon's latest addition to its experiences -- " Machu Picchu and the Golden Empires of Peru" Positions the Group as one of the world's largest experience entertainment companies that continues to grow despite Covid-19; setting sights on meeting the global demands for experiences post Covid-19 SINGAPORE - Media OutReach - 3 March 2021 - Cityneon Holdings ("Cityneon", the "Company"/collectively with its subsidiaries, the "Group") today announced another major historical artefacts exhibition, just weeks after revealing its foray into the artefacts space with Machu Picchu and the Golden Empires of Peru. Come November this year, Houston Museum of Natural Science and Cityneon will debut an exhibition of 183 pieces of rare artefacts from ancient Egypt that focuses on the almighty pharaoh, Ramses The Great. Watch a Video about Ramses The Great and the Gold of the Pharaohs here In December 2020, the exhibition was approved by the Egyptian Cabinet and the decree was signed by Egypt's Prime Minister Mostafa Madbouly. The news had been widely received by the Egyptian public, with Egyptian media proclaiming that the exhibition will showcase "the most prominent and unique historical Pharaonic holdings". These 183 pieces of rare artefacts will be featured in the inaugural exhibition titled Ramses The Great and the Gold of the Pharaohs and the exhibition will open in Texas, United States at the Houston Museum of Natural Science. Ramses II, also known as Ramses The Great, ruled for 66 years, which was the second longest reign in ancient Egyptian history. Because of his long rule, Ramses II is thought to have amassed one of the largest and richest burial chambers and is regarded as the most powerful pharaoh of the New Kingdom, the most celebrated period of ancient Egypt. The exhibition is expected to attract large crowds as evidenced by previous showcases of Egyptian treasures worldwide. In 1986, a touring exhibition on Ramses II sold a record of about 5 million tickets. As recent as in 2019, when Tutankhamun: Treasures of the Golden Pharaoh was exhibited in Paris, it broke the French visitor record with about 1.5 million visitors. Egyptian expert Gamal El-Din Mokhtar once said that the Ramses II exhibition had exceeded the experience from the Tutankhamun exhibition by being "more exemplary archeologically, historically and culturally than the treasures of Tutankhamun". Fast forward to 2021, Ramses The Great and the Gold of the Pharaohs would be even more exciting than the past showcases. The exhibition boasts the FIRST virtual walkthrough of Ramses II's famous temples and will include a FIRST full-length documentary ever produced on Ramses II's tomb for this tour. Details of the documentary will be released in due course. Mr. Ron Tan, Executive Chairman and Group Chief Executive Officer of Cityneon, said: " The priceless artefacts in our care, as well as being given exclusive access to Ramses' tomb allow Cityneon to stage an authentic and exhilarating recount of his life. This is the first time after 32 long years that people all over the world will have a chance to get up close to the life of the greatest pharaoh of all times. From the record-breaking sales of about 5 million tickets from the Ramses II exhibition in 1986 to the recently achieved visitorship for the King Tutankhamun exhibition in Paris in 2019, we are confident that Ramses The Great and the Gold of the Pharaohs will be another record-breaking feat." How Genetic Testing Can Impact Health and Wellness

YourUpdateTV

In recent years, direct-to-consumer genetic testing has been used to facilitate the detection of certain health risks, allowing for proactive lifestyle modifications. In some cases, genetic testing can be lifesaving for patients, helping empower them to make informed life choices, with the help of healthcare providers, to improve their health and well-being. Recently, Genetic Trends Expert at 23andMe, Jhulianna Cintron and customer Marc Lovicott, participated in a nationwide satellite media tour to discuss the benefits of genetic testing on health and wellness. A video accompanying this announcement is available at: https://youtu.be/Nz1ZCfva2aw Marc Lovicott, the Director of Communications and Public Information Officer at the University of Wisconsin-Madison Police Department, is one such example. Last year, Marc began suffering from debilitating headaches and gastrointestinal distress, but a variety of tests offered no answers. In tandem, Marc decided to purchase a Health + Ancestry kit from 23andMe to learn more about his ancestry and his health. Marc was surprised when he opted into his Genetic Health Risk reports and saw he had one of the variants common in people with celiac disease.* He took the information to his doctor who did follow-up testing to reveal that Marc does in fact have celiac disease. Since the diagnosis, Marc has been able to make positive changes to help him manage living with the disease. Using insights backed by the latest science, 23andMe helps users determine how their DNA can affect their chances of developing certain health conditions, including type 2 diabetes, celiac disease, high blood pressure, kidney stones and more.* For more information, visit 23andMe.com About 23andMe: 23andMe, Inc. is the leading consumer genetics and research company. Founded in 2006, the mission of the company is to help people access, understand, and benefit from the human genome. 23andMe is the first direct-to-consumer company to receive FDA authorization for genetic health reports, and has millions of customers worldwide, with more than 80 percent of customers consented to participate in research. 23andMe, Inc. is located in Sunnyvale, CA. More information is available at www.23andMe.com. About Marc Lovicott: Marc is the Director of Communications & Public Information Officer at the University of Wisconsin-Madison Police Department. He purchased a 23andMe kit out of interest for his ancestry, but decided to splurge on the Health + Ancestry kit to learn more about his health. Earlier that year, Marc began suffering from debilitating headaches and gastrointestinal distress. After a battery of tests that offered no answers, Marc looked at his 23andMe results and saw he had one of the variants common in people with celiac disease. He took the information to his doctor, who through a blood test and endoscopy confirmed that Marc does in fact have celiac disease. Since learning his diagnosis, Marc has adopted a gluten free diet, and not only feels higher energy, but his headaches and gastrointestinal issues are gone too. How New Airbnb Hosts Have Earned $1 Billion During the Pandemic

YourUpdateTV

The COVID-19 pandemic has sent travelers looking for safe, comfortable settings in which to connect with family and friends, creating economic opportunity for others to earn needed extra income by listing their homes on Airbnb. New hosts with only one listing who have welcomed their first guests since the start of the pandemic have already earned more than $1 billion. Recently, Christopher Nulty, Head of Global Public Affairs at Airbnb, discussed this trend and what it means for the future of travel. A video accompanying this announcement is available at: https://youtu.be/kjxmBO8MLKc Families and workers around the world have struggled financially because of the economic hardship caused by the pandemic, and in the US, one in four adults have had a hard time paying bills and one third have tapped their savings or retirement funds. For many, sharing their homes on Airbnb has provided a critical and urgent COVID social safety net to help stay economically afloat in these unprecedented times. In the US, the typical new Airbnb host with only one listing earned $3,900 since March 2020. This is income being used to pay important bills with half of all hosts worldwide using their Airbnb earnings to stay in their homes. During the pandemic, three in 10 US hosts (29 percent) have used their hosting income to pay their rent or mortgage—including half (49 percent) of hosts aged 25-34. One quarter of hosts (26 percent) have used the income to pay down debts, and 10 percent have used it to pay for healthcare.
